QUOTE(sonoftheclayr @ Jun 12 2006, 12:49 AM) *

- A different icon (Looks good, but I prefer the FF 1 icon)

That's not going to be the logo in the final release. The planet icon is used in every Alpha release in Firefox, perhaps to distinguish them from stable versions.

QUOTE(sonoftheclayr @ Jun 12 2006, 12:49 AM) *

- Most of my themes and extensions (Add-Ons) don't work (Real kick in the knickers, but at least 2 of them work! The theme in Win9x is terrible but I can't get around to installing XP!)
I like it and it has crashed only once and that was the first time I ran it.

This is why this version is for developers/testers only! Since every new version of Firefox might render some code differently, Mozilla disables old extensions to prevent them from messing up the browser. The extensions will be disabled until the author has tested that they are compatible with the new version.
